A compelling introduction to the strategic importance of automated biochemical analyzers across clinical, research, and hospital operations emphasizing performance and integration

Automated biochemical analyzers have emerged as foundational instruments across clinical laboratories, research institutes, and hospital settings, where throughput, reliability, and data integrity are paramount. These platforms streamline routine and specialized assays, reduce manual variability, and enable laboratories to meet growing demands for rapid, reproducible results. In addition, advancements in sensing modalities and assay chemistries have expanded the analytical envelope, allowing analyzers to support an increasingly diverse set of applications from enzyme assays to toxicology screening.

As laboratories confront staffing constraints, tighter quality expectations, and accelerating demand for point-of-care compatible workflows, the value proposition of automation extends beyond throughput: it encompasses connectivity, seamless integration with laboratory information systems, and service models that prioritize uptime and reagent continuity. Moreover, the convergence of photometric, electrochemical, and chromatographic techniques within analyzer portfolios reflects a strategic response to clinical complexity and the need for multiplexed testing. Consequently, stakeholders must consider instrument performance alongside software, consumable supply chains, and lifecycle service offerings to make procurement decisions that align with clinical goals and operational realities.

A detailed exploration of the transformative technological and commercial shifts redefining capabilities, connectivity, and service models in automated biochemical analysis

The landscape for automated biochemical analyzers is undergoing transformative shifts driven by several converging forces. First, improvements in assay sensitivity and specificity have catalyzed the adoption of multifunctional platforms capable of handling enzyme assays, metabolite profiling, immunoassays, and electrolyte analysis within unified workflows. Second, digital transformation has elevated the role of connectivity: instruments are now expected to interoperate with laboratory information systems, cloud analytics, and decision-support applications, enabling predictive maintenance and workflow optimization.

Concurrently, service and commercial models are evolving as providers emphasize reagent rental and managed-service contracts to secure long-term engagements and reduce upfront capital barriers for end users. The demand for fully automated operation and higher tube throughput is balanced by a parallel market for compact, semi-automated solutions that meet constrained laboratory footprints. Regulatory scrutiny and quality-of-care imperatives are also incentivizing manufacturers to prioritize robustness, traceability, and compliance-ready documentation. Together, these shifts are redefining competitive advantage to include software ecosystems, supply continuity, and integrated service delivery as much as instrument performance.

A focused assessment of how United States tariff policies in 2025 have reshaped supply chains, procurement decisions, and commercial models for automated biochemical analyzers

Tariff changes implemented in the United States in 2025 have had a material influence on procurement, manufacturing strategy, and pricing structures across the automated biochemical analyzer ecosystem. Increased duties on imported components and finished devices created immediate pressures on cost structures for companies that rely on globalized supplier networks, prompting reassessments of sourcing strategies and supplier diversification. In response, manufacturers accelerated supplier qualification programs, sought alternative component vendors in tariff-exempt jurisdictions, and adjusted bill-of-material designs to mitigate exposure to elevated import costs.

The tariffs also affected distribution economics and the relative attractiveness of reagent rental versus standalone purchase models. Service-heavy commercial arrangements gained prominence as suppliers positioned bundled offerings to smooth capital requirements for laboratories facing higher device acquisition costs. Additionally, hospitals and diagnostic laboratories revised procurement timelines and prioritized instruments with strong local support and predictable total cost of ownership. Regulatory compliance and customs complexity increased administrative workloads for supply chain and commercial teams, encouraging some firms to explore localized assembly or strategic nearshoring to reduce tariff liability and improve responsiveness to regional demand.

Comprehensive segmentation-driven insights revealing how product types, operational modes, throughput tiers, end users, applications, technologies, pricing, and channels determine adoption and strategy

Market participants differentiate product portfolios between continuous flow analyzers and discrete analyzers, with continuous flow systems favored for certain high-frequency, sequential assays and discrete analyzers preferred when flexibility and parallel processing are required. Mode of operation is a central axis of buyer choice: fully automated systems appeal to high-volume laboratories seeking minimal hands-on time and consistent workflows, while semi-automated platforms remain relevant where budget constraints or specialized manual handling are prioritized.

Tube throughput categorization into high, mid, and low throughput tiers directly influences laboratory workflow design and capital allocation. High throughput solutions align with centralized diagnostic laboratories and large hospital systems where batch efficiency and sample turnaround times are critical, whereas low throughput instruments are suitable for decentralized settings or niche applications. End-user segmentation highlights distinct purchasing behaviors across academic research institutes, diagnostic laboratories, and hospitals; academic settings often emphasize configurability and research-grade performance, diagnostic labs focus on throughput and regulatory traceability, and hospitals prioritize integrated clinical workflows and service reliability.

Application-level differentiation underscores the technical requirements of clinical chemistry, electrolyte analysis, immunoassay, therapeutic drug monitoring, and toxicology testing. Clinical chemistry demands robust enzyme and metabolite assay capabilities, while immunoassay applications-spanning cardiac biomarker testing, hormone testing, and infectious disease testing-require heightened sensitivity and tight quality control. Technology choice informs analytical performance and cost structure, with chromatographic techniques such as GC and HPLC providing high-resolution separation, electrochemical approaches like amperometric and potentiometric sensing offering rapid, targeted readouts, and photometric modalities utilising fluorescence and UV-visible detection for a broad range of assays. Pricing model considerations contrast reagent rental arrangements that lower entry barriers and ensure recurring revenue with standalone purchase options that appeal to buyers focused on capital ownership. Distribution channels split between direct sales and distributor networks, each shaping after-sales support, geographic reach, and contract negotiation dynamics. Collectively, these segmentation vectors determine commercialization strategies, R&D prioritization, and customer engagement approaches for market participants.

Key regional perspectives highlighting adoption drivers, regulatory diversity, and supply chain advantages across the Americas, EMEA, and Asia-Pacific markets

The Americas region exhibits strong demand for integrated, high-throughput automated analyzers aligned with large hospital networks, centralized diagnostic laboratories, and consolidated laboratory service providers. Emphasis in this region falls on interoperability with electronic health records, robust service networks, and procurement flexibility to accommodate varied hospital and laboratory budgets. Policy shifts and reimbursement dynamics influence purchasing cycles and encourage vendor strategies that demonstrate cost-effectiveness and clinical utility.

Europe, Middle East & Africa presents a heterogeneous environment where regulatory frameworks, reimbursement models, and healthcare infrastructure vary significantly. Western European laboratories often require stringent compliance documentation and favor vendors that can demonstrate traceability and quality assurance, while emerging markets within the region prioritize cost-efficient solutions and local support. In addition, EMEA buyers value modular systems that can be configured for regional needs and service contexts.

Asia-Pacific encompasses a broad spectrum of maturity in laboratory capabilities, with advanced urban centers adopting cutting-edge multi-modality analyzers and decentralized sites in developing areas opting for smaller, semi-automated units. Manufacturing and supply chain advantages in some Asia-Pacific markets have encouraged regional production of components and instruments, which can reduce lead times and exposure to import-related cost changes. Across all regions, local partnerships, distributor relationships, and after-sales service capabilities remain decisive considerations for buyers seeking sustained operational performance.

Actionable company-level intelligence on innovation focus, service-centric business models, partnerships, and competitive moats shaping the analyzer ecosystem

Leading companies are differentiating along multiple vectors: platform versatility, integrated software and analytics, reagent and consumable ecosystems, and comprehensive service models that reduce downtime and ensure data integrity. Product roadmaps show sustained investment in assay expansion, improved sensor technologies, and user-centric interfaces that shorten operator training time and lower error rates. At the same time, partnerships with clinical laboratories and academic institutions are being used to validate new assays and demonstrate clinical utility in real-world settings.

Commercial strategies increasingly blend device sales with recurring revenue from reagents and managed services, creating closer long-term relationships with customers while smoothing revenue variability. Mergers and strategic collaborations are being used to accelerate entry into adjacent assay domains or to combine complementary technologies. Intellectual property around assay chemistries and device firmware remains a competitive moat, but open integration standards and interoperability capabilities are becoming critical for broad market acceptance. Companies that align strong technical performance with scalable service infrastructure and transparent pricing are most likely to succeed in the evolving landscape.
